Council Poll: KWHA Speaker Commends Kwarans... Calls for Investigation of Involvement of Cultists in the Election

Date: 2017-11-19

The People of Kwara State have been commended for demonstrating high sense of maturity, decorum and peaceful conduct in the weekend's Local Government election in the State.

The Speaker of the Kwara State House of Assembly, Dr. Ali Ahmad, made the commendation, while reacting to the outcome of the Saturday's Council Poll in the State.

Dr. Ahmad in a Statement by his Chief Press Secretary, Abdul Rahman Sanni, noted with delight that the high sense of decorum, maintained by the entire Citizenry of the State, inspite of the determination of the opposition to prevent the election from holding, by causing mayhem, before and during election.

He said the State could only attain the desired political transformation and accelerated socio- economic development, when the people of the State place collective and communal interest above parochial considerations.

The Speaker was however alarmed, over the unprecedented incidences of snatching of ballot boxes, burning of electoral materials and confrontation of electoral officers.

" In the rich history of electioneering process in Kwara State, we have never experienced a single incidence of snatching of ballot boxes, worst still, i have not heard of a single arrest, therefore, we should all join hands to ensure that it never happen again in the State ", the Speaker said.

Dr. Ahmad then enjoined the State Police Command and other security agencies, to investigate these incidences and apprehend suspected Cultists and thugs brought to the State, at the wake of election, to cause mayhem and prevent election from holding.

The Speaker who particularly eulogised the All Progressives Congress members and the entire people of the State, for their resolve to maintain peace and support the current ruling party, as demonstrated in the outcome of the election, assured that the APC led government, will continue to be responsive to the yearnings of our people for socio- economic transformation of the State.
